Q-Transformers Radio hosts a special guest from a cooking manga.
Synopsis
Optimus Prime and Bumblebee introduce a new installment of Q-Transformers Radio, with Prowl standing in for Lockdown who is taking the day off. Prowl, surprised by the lack of animation, throws out a Lockdown impression. He next introduces the day's guest, "Cooking Papa" Kazumi Araiwa. Kazumi reels off his name and place of work, which is enough to impress those present. Optimus notes he feels a lot of pressure, and Bumblebee asks Kazumi if he knows about Transformers. Kazumi calls Bumblebee an idiot, at which point Bee has to clarify he's asking Kazumi and not Kazumi's voice actor. He also points out Optimus Prime, which results in a reaction from Kazumi that causes merriment around the table. Bee complains that Optimus is a little unreliable, to which Kazumi responds that if a leader is a little unreliable, it's a good thing because it makes the team bond stronger as everyone tries to compensate. Bumblebee asks Kazumi to say "Cybertron warriors, roll out", and while their guest is hesitant, he complies, resulting in the others present being extremely impressed. Bumblebee notes it's like he's been saying it for thirty years.
As the show continues, Bumblebee asks if there was any celebration planned for the thirtieth anniversary of Cooking Papa. Kazumi reveals that the manga is being reprinted, and buying the whole set at once will also include a digital camera. Additionally there's a lottery with the main prize being a home-cooked meal with manga creator Tochi Ueyama, which the Autobots are wild about.

Notes
Continuity notes
- As with "The Road to Borrowing Popularity from Sengoku Basara", this episode features very little in the way of animation and a guest star from another franchise.
Real-world references
- Kazumi Araiwa is from the long running manga Cooking Papa (クッキングパパ). Specifically the 1992-95 anime adaption, meaning Kazumi is voiced by original Optimus Prime voice actor Tesshō Genda, resulting in some out of character moments such as when he calls Bumblebee an idiot for asking if he knew about Transformers. The anime was rerunning at the time to celebrate the manga's 30th anniversary.
